This archive report was first published on 3 July 2019.

On Wednesday, July 3, 2019, Harambee Stars departed Cairo for Nairobi at 10:45 pm Kenyan time, according to the Football Kenya Federation.

The team, which finished third in Group C in Egypt, is expected to arrive in Nairobi on Thursday at 3:30 am.

During their Africa Cup of Nations campaign, Harambee Stars secured a 3-2 win over Tanzania but suffered losses to Algeria and Senegal.

Algeria's Desert Foxes topped the group, while Senegal secured the second automatic qualifying spot.

Kenya's Sports Cabinet Secretary, Amb. Amina Mohamed, hosted a luncheon for the team in Egypt on Tuesday, accompanied by Kenyan Ambassador to Egypt Joff Otieno.

With their Africa Cup of Nations campaign concluded, Harambee Stars will shift their focus to the upcoming Africa Nations Championships (Chan) qualifiers, where they will face Tanzania in the first round later this month.

The first leg will be played between July 26-28, with the second leg set for August 4 in Nairobi.
